Output d50bb6c83b7052c441641217132390cfa21fd076561b3f9af9d783a0cde79be1:0

value
5242600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5eb5fe85bec24069d9415a6f7bea85f681ee3162 OP_EQUAL
address
3AKoTkq3vSyK9Snuh81nPJLXTTpJD4MZ3W
transaction
d50bb6c83b7052c441641217132390cfa21fd076561b3f9af9d783a0cde79be1
confirmations
275445
spent
true